Output 43db27a39e61744ca62053f04d0ab1225361025e25fc471864c191b8137b7611:8

value
1870
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6aa85dc5ee177f81f3995bccf165f6db64e96d595b9e772967cf0b883ee658d4
address
bc1pd259m30wzalcruuet0x0ze0kmdjwjm2etw08w2t8eu9cs0hxtr2qg9939h
transaction
43db27a39e61744ca62053f04d0ab1225361025e25fc471864c191b8137b7611
confirmations
31981
spent
true